Amid Increase In COVID-19 Cases, Doctors Say Don't Go To The ER For Minor Health Issues

Many hospitals are experiencing long emergency room wait times as they tackle an increase in COVID-19 patients and staffing challenges.

Health professionals are urging patients to not go to the emergency room for minor, non-life-threatening health issues.

Many hospitals are experiencing long emergency room wait times as they tackle an increase in COVID-19 patients and staffing challenges.

UPMC did not specify how long wait times have been, but UPMC’s Chief Medical Officer Dr. Donald Yealy said the demand for emergency care is very high right now.
